    The Welsh Ambulance Service has appointed its first palliative care paramedics. The new recruits will deliver care to patients who are nearing the end of life in what's also a UK ambulance service first, in collaboration with @SwanseabayNHS. Full story: bit.ly/3akC5pE

    The Welsh Ambulance Service has appointed its first midwife 👶🍼 Mum-of-two Bethan Jones is our Local Safety Champion for Maternity and Neonatal Care on a mission to improve care for women, birthing people and their babies. Full story: bit.ly/3XXe9iC

    A woman thought her husband was snoring – but he was having a cardiac arrest in his sleep. As their toddler slept next door, Jennifer Dunne gave CPR to 39-year-old Geraint which saved his life. Now they're urging everyone to learn the skill. Full story 👉 bit.ly/3ioNpFI

    We’re delighted to have introduced Penthrox into our suite of pain-relieving drugs. In a UK ambulance service first, our volunteers are also being trained to administer the drug, which is used to help patients with a traumatic injury, like a fracture 👉 bit.ly/3nOUgy1
